Job Posting for Research Assoc II at Seagen

Summary: 

Seagen is seeking a highly motivated Research Associate to join the Formulation and Drug Product Sciences (FDPS) function in our Pharmaceutical Sciences organization. The Research Associate II independently performs experiments that are routine in nature with minimal variation in design and execution. They plan and execute more complex experiments under the direction of others.  They compile data in electronic laboratory notebooks, create summaries, and analyze data. They occasionally present at group or department meetings. They collaborate cross functionally and use scientific literature to support experimental work. 

Requirements or Responsibilities: 

  • Applies theories and techniques of process, assay/method development, and/or manufacturing operations 
  • Executes formulation or DP development work, analysis, and reduction of data to conclusions with supervision 
  • Perform analytical testing of samples under supervision. Interprets data and troubleshoots problems with some guidance 
  • Develops experimental protocols and identifies experimental abnormalities that arise from the results. Conducts experiments and analyzes results leading to the development of robust formulations for antibody and antibody drug conjugate (ADC) drug substances and drug products 
  • Functions independently on routine assignments but may require guidance on more complex tasks or new projects 
  • Presents summarized results to lab group and department 
  • Authors technical documents and reports  
  • May collaborate cross-functionally 
  • May present internally to working groups 
  • Contributes to lab management and equipment maintenance; may be subject matter expert for specific equipment or technology 

Qualifications: 

  • Hands-on experience in protein formulation or analytical development in the academic setting or biotechnology/pharmaceutical industry 
  • Some hands-on experience with chromatographic (e.g. SEC, RP, CEX) and electrophoretic (e.g. CE-SDS, iCIEF) techniques and other analytical methods 
  • Some practical experience with protein chemistry, degradation and stabilization mechanisms 
  • Ability to work independently with strong critical thinking skills 
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ills 
  • Prior experience with documenting work in paper or electronic lab notebooks preferred 

Education: 

  • B.S. or M.S. in Pharmaceutical Sciences, Biochemistry, Biological Sciences, Chemical Engineering, or related discipline 
  • B.S. with 2 years or M.S. with 0-2 years
